Participant Flow

Participant milestones

Participant milestones
Measure
Time Lapse Embryo Observation
Embryo selection for transfer based on a combind score made up of scores for kinetic parameters and standard morphology as seen on time-lapse: upon fertilization embryos are placed in an incubator that is hooked up to a monitor that allows continuous embryo observation. A morpho-kinetic TL algorithm (made up of standard moprhology as seen on time lapse and kinetci scores) is used for embryo selection. time-lapse morphokinetic evaluation: embryo selection for transfer based on a combind score made up of scores for kinetic parameters and standard morphology as seen on time-lapse
Standard Embryo Monitoring
Upon fertilization embryos are observed once on days 1-3-5 by the embryologist to check for development. The single embryo for transfer is selected based on actual morphology as seen under light microscope.
